In September 2016 Padraig Dalton, Director General Central Statistics Office (CSO) and Colin Bray, Chief Executive and Chief Survey Officer of OSi, signed a Memorandum of Association between CSO and Ordnance Survey Ireland (PDF 262KB) to describe the mutual goals and responsibilities of CSO and OSi with regard to establishing a closer working relationship to maximise CSO and OSi data and assets for our mutual stakeholders and in support of the Government’s Public Sector Reform agenda.

In particular, this MOU will facilitate the establishment of a joint CSO/OSi technical working group to take a medium to long-term view in jointly developing and delivering on our data visualisation requirements.  In addition this MOU will facilitate CSO and OSi working together to maximise the potential of Open Spatial Data.
